Output 1014ba25ad825defc7489f35f545d144f0ff93e4e4655f31bd3d52eb9910a40c:1

value
566461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6953625fed098f20366f0349dce2d09012af781 OP_EQUAL
address
2NBMEXfV7qaPWwLRKBQixUcFYSJDcAav3mB
transaction
1014ba25ad825defc7489f35f545d144f0ff93e4e4655f31bd3d52eb9910a40c